Some people blog for the fun of it. Others do it to inform or entertain. And still others do it to make money. But did you know that you can blog for charity? That’s what my friend Tish of The Kat House is doing with Blogathon 2009.

When you want to raise money for a charity with Blogathon, you first select a charity of your choice. This charity isn’t from a list they provide; you can come up with your own. Then on the day Blogathon says, you publish posts to your blog every 30 minutes for 24 hours straight. Each post can be worth a certain donation. You can read more about it at their site. It can be especially fun when you team up with someone to trade posting duties.
